AI Does Multiplication Underneath. So Why Did Older Models Break at School Maths?
Large language models, despite being built on mathematical operations like multiplication, have historically struggled with basic arithmetic, such as comparing decimal numbers. This issue stems from how models use multiplication not for direct calculation, but for transforming and relating information between tokens via learned weights. While modern models are improving, their inability to recognize their own errors highlights a fundamental difference between their internal processes and human understanding of mathematics. AI
